How does inflation affect risk-free investments?

Inflation can have a significant impact on the value of riskfree investments. In general, riskfree investments are those that offer a fixed rate of return, such as fixed deposits, government bonds, or treasury bills. If inflation rises, the value of the investment decreases in real terms, as the purchasing power of the returns diminishes. For example, if the inflation rate is 5% and a fixed deposit offers a return of 4%, the actual return in real terms is negative, as the value of the returns is eroded by inflation. Therefore, it's important to take inflation into account when choosing riskfree investments and to make sure that the return on the investment is higher than the inflation rate to ensure a positive real return.
